Iggy Pop is almost as famous for not wearing a shirt as he is for his music. It became such a big part of his image that any time he does wear a shirt, it feels like a strange alternate universe. In an interview around his Post Pop Depression album, Pop talked specifically about what led him to abandoning a shirt as part of his image. Tupac's entire aesthetic was arguably conceived around the absence of a shirt. The late hip hop legend almost always appeared shirtless, with his signature bandana and oversized jeans intact. The shirt-free persona allowed Shakur to show off his tattoos, which included one on his stomach that read "Thug Life.

Vogue noted that although he primarily performed without a shirt, Shakur was also spotted on several occasions in some more high-fashion apparel. Most notably, he famously walked in a Versace fashion show in and was a vocal supporter of high-end men's fashion.
